Comments (4)The Good: Bona craft oil will give you more design ideas as far as color combinations. You can layer colors or mix it for more custimization. Craft oil is zero VOC compared to traditonal stains which is 250 VOC. If, you want a ceruse look. This is the type of finish to use. The Bad: Craft oil cost much much more for material and labor. Not all products will be in-stock. Sampling can cost quite a bit of money. Craft oil is just more of a expensive way to stain your floor. The Ugly: Typical finish, If, the floor cannot be prepped properly this finish will not look and feel good. Water popping is a must for sufficient oil penetration....See More- 11 months ago
